SPECIAL LOOK: Marvel Studios' Avengers: Doomsday

 He used to be different. The stars of Marvel Studios’ Avengers: Doomsday took the stage at D23: The Ultimate Disney Fan Event to reveal a special look at the upcoming film, teasing the impending showdown between Doctor Doom ( Robert Downey Jr. ) and a multiverse worth of heroes. Downey was joined on stage by fellow MCU veterans Chris Evans and Hayley Atwell, who will be returning in the film as Steve Rogers and Peggy Carter . The actors teased their comeback after the two heroes seemingly slow danced off into the sunset together. "Now, we know that there’s nothing this crowd loves more than a happy ever after," said Atwell.  "And Steve Rogers was so close to getting his at the end of Avengers: Endgame," Evans added. "We should’ve known better." 'Coyote vs. ACME' Lives On with an Acclaimed Release This Month

  Coyote vs. ACME started as a joke — a mock legal filing by Ian Frazier in a 1990 New Yorker piece , imagining Wile E. Coyote suing ACME for decades of faulty gadgets. James Gunn pitched a film version to Warner Bros. in 2015; it was greenlit in 2018 and shot in 2022 under director Dave Green, with Will Forte, John Cena, and Lana Condor leading a live-action/animation hybrid cast. Then came the twist nobody wanted: in November 2023, Warner Bros. Discovery shelved the finished film for a tax write-off , part of CEO David Zaslav's broader retreat from HBO Max originals (the same fate that hit 'Batgirl'). Fan and industry backlash was immediate, and Warner briefly floated selling the film at a steep $75–80 million asking price. It sat in limbo until March 2025, when Ketchup Entertainment (fresh off releasing 'The Day the Earth Blew Up') bought it for roughly $50 million. Legendary Comic Creator Mike MIgnola and Hellboy Return to Hell With Two Devilish New Series

In October Mignola and Cyrille Pomès Present Hellboy in Hell: Nothing But Blood . In December Mignola and Artist Márk László Team Up for Hellboy In Hell: Parade of Horrors  Legendary creator Mike Mignola and Dark Horse Comics have devilish plans for Hellboy this winter. In October, Mignola and artist Cyrille Pomès ( Moon, 6,000 Miles to Freedom ) will return to the iconic Hellboy in Hell saga with Hellboy in Hell: Nothing But Blood . Then, in December, Mignola will reunite with Hellboy and the B.P.R.D.:Time is a River artist Márk László for Hellboy In Hell: Parade of Horrors – a two-issue comic event that finds Hellboy attending the Devil’s funeral.
